A round of applause for Betty Swales!

Mrs. Swales is pictured with two of her afternoon shift colleagues, (left) John Vandermuellen and (right) Paul Titkemeyer. Photo provided.
(Lawrenceburg, Ind.) - Highpoint Health Auxilian Betty Swales was honored this morning at the organization’s monthly meeting for her many years of service to the Auxiliary and the hospital.
Mrs. Swales, who began volunteering at the hospital in 1995, is retiring after 24 years of volunteer service.
During her years as an active Auxiliary member, she has volunteered at the Information Desk, as a messenger and also as the Auxiliary Snack Bar Treasurer.
